About this listen

Step into the high-stakes world of political power, ambition, and betrayal in this gripping fictional account of Donald Trump’s second term.

In The New Regime: Power Plays in Trump’s Second Act!, bestselling author C.D. Scott delivers a riveting, behind-the-scenes look at the chaos, triumphs, and fractures of a Trump administration reimagined. Set against the backdrop of a divided nation, this fictional tale explores the explosive dynamics of a cabinet filled with loyalists, visionaries, and opportunists—all vying for power in a presidency teetering on the edge of transformation or collapse.

From the oath of office on a windswept Capitol steps to the tense Situation Room confrontations, this book takes listeners on a rollercoaster ride through the first year of Trump’s second term. Witness the clashes between Secretary of State Marco Rubio’s diplomacy and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th’s militaristic resolve. Feel the tension as Robert F. Kennedy Jr. battles Big Pharma, while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ent fights to stabilize a crashing economy. And watch as Vice President J.D. Vance quietly plots his own path to the Oval Office.
